Функција гмтиме () у Ц ++ претвара дато време од епохе у календарско време које се изражава као УТЦ време, а не локално време.
Гмтиме () је дефинисан у датотеци заглавља.
гмтиме () прототип
тм * гмтиме (цонст тиме_т * тиме_птр);
Функција гмтиме () узима за time_t
свој аргумент показивач типа и враћа показивачки објект типа tm
. Вредност коју враћа функција гмтиме () је време у ГМТ временској зони.
Тада се сатима, минутима и секундама може приступити помоћу тм_хоур, тм_мин и тм_сец.
гмтиме () параметри
- тиме_птр: показивач на објект тиме_т који треба претворити.
гмтиме () Повратна вредност
- У успеху, функција гмтиме () враћа показивач на
tm
објекат. - У случају неуспеха, враћа се нулти показивач.
Пример: Како функционише функција гмтиме ()?
#include #include using namespace std; int main() ( time_t curr_time; curr_time = time(NULL); tm *tm_gmt = gmtime(&curr_time); cout << "Current time : "
When you run the program, the output will be:
Current time : 13:26:28 GMT